About Choco fill biscuit

Choco Fill Biscuit is a delightful treat that combines a crispy, golden biscuit shell with a luscious chocolate filling. Originating from the innovative fusion of snack traditions, it is often associated with contemporary confectionery rather than a specific cuisine. Made from wheat flour, sugar, cocoa-derived chocolate, and vegetable oils, it provides a satisfying blend of crunch and sweetness in every bite. While rich in flavor, the biscuit is relatively high in sugar and saturated fats, so it should be enjoyed as an occasional indulgence. It contains energy-boosting carbohydrates and is a quick snack option for those on the go. However, it lacks significant amounts of dietary fiber, vitamins, or proteins, so it’s best paired with a balanced diet.
